What companies run services between Aeroparque, Buenos Aires, Argentina and Quilmes, Argentina?

Plusmar operates a bus from Terminal Mar del Plata to Quilmes 3 times a day. Tickets cost $43,000–70,000 and the journey takes 4h 44m. Alternatively, Trenes Argentinos operates a train from Mar del Plata to Plaza Constitución once daily. Tickets cost $3,100–42,000 and the journey takes 6h 13m.
